This is a story of a great turnaround and educational revival that confronts the corrupt power that pervades Japanese education! TBS will broadcast "Mikami Sensei" in the Sunday theater slot for the January 2025 season. Takashi Mikami, an elite Ministry of Education bureaucrat who graduated from Tokyo University, became a bureaucrat at the Ministry of Education in the hope of "changing education in Japan" after an incident, but he finds that the reality is far from what he expected. The educational reforms that were intended to develop the ability to "think" are only in name, and instead of reforms, the central government of Japan is only concerned with its own self-preservation. Furthermore, they realize that even the field of education, where children dream of the future, has become a tool in the power struggle of adults. Under the newly established bureaucratic dispatch system, Mikami is transferred to a private high school. In effect, this is a leftward shift for an elite bureaucrat. However, Mikami decides that if he cannot change the system even if he is on the side of the creators, he should speak out from the frontline and destroy the system from within, so he takes the podium himself and stands up to the authorities while guiding 18-year-old high school students who live in the era of 2025. A "bureaucrat" and a "teacher" in the Ministry of Education will destroy Japanese education that has been corrupted by the power of the government! This is a story of educational revival in reverse! Music is by Shiro Sagisu, creator of the "Evangelion" series, "Shin Godzilla" and "Shin Ultraman". (From the manufacturer's information)
